Totally agree about trusting your gut. When we moved my mom after a week, they tried to hit us with the 30 day notice thing too. I just stood there and reminded them the contract had a clause about unsafe conditions, and their med errors qualified as neglect. They backed off real fast. My advice is to read through the fine print for any safety loophole, then write down every screw up with dates and times. It gives you solid footing if they push back on fees.
